Monoammonium Phosphate (MAP) | Mosaic Crop Nutrition

Monoammonium phosphate (MAP) is a widely used source of phosphorus (P) and nitrogen (N).* It's made of two constituents common in the fertilizer industry and contains the most phosphorus of any common solid fertilizer. Production. The process for manufacturing MAP is relatively simple.

Ammonium dihydrogen phosphate | [NH4]H2PO4 | CID 24402

Pure monoammonium phosphate has a grade 12.1-61.7-0 (nitrogen-phosphorus-potassium), but is never made for fertilizer use. Made from wet-process acid, the grade for fertilizer use is typically 10-54-0 to 11-52-0, but may be as low as 10-50-0, depending on the impurity level of the starting acid.

Monoammonium Phosphate : Agrico

Monoammonium Phosphate Product Description. Analysis: most commonly 11-52-0, but also available in slightly varying analyses. Commonly known as MAP, monoammonium phosphate is one of the most commonly used fertilizers. It is manufactured by reacting 1 mole of phosphoric acid (produced from mined phosphate rock) with 1 mole of ammonia. ...

MAP 11-52-0

MAP 11-52-0 is also called Monoammonium Phosphate. It has an analysis of 11 units of nitrogen, 52 units of phosphate and of course 0 units of potash. It's a lower PH phosphate fertilizer, it's an excellent dry, it has a PH similar in about the 5's. There're 2 versions of ammoniated phosphates for the most part. One is MAP and one is DAP.
